PORSCHE GOES OUT TO SEA

Not satisfied with just making cars anymore, Porsche has decided to get its sea legs.

yacht company Royal Falcon Fleet is teaming up with the Design Studio for first in a new line of cruiser, . Swedish-firm Kockums and award-winning Incat Crowther lent their servies for the naval architecture.

The 135 ft long vessel has a beam of 41 ft and a draft of 5.6 ft. The interior deck area measures 472 sjavascript:void(0)quare meters and the exterior deck area is 308 square meters. Four guest suites and the main presidential suite accommodate ten passengers while ten crewmen can stay on board in AFFLUENT PAGE MAGAZINE either the captain’s suite, first officer cabin, or one of the four twin cabins.

Powered by two MTU16V4000M93L 3440 kW engines and two Rolls-Royce KAMEWA 80S3 water jets, RFF’s latest yacht cruises as 30 knots and can reach a top speed of 35 knots. The Lloyd’s Register class ship holds two 25,000 liters worth of fuel and its hull is plated with Lloyd’s certified high-strength aluminum plating.

Prospective buyers will have wait however to ride the seas in this liner; it isn’t expected to go on sale until late 2010. Royal Falcon Fleet estimates the price at 35 million euros (51.4 million USD).
